org.apache.webbeans.util
Class InjectionExceptionUtils
java.lang.Object
org.apache.webbeans.util.InjectionExceptionUtils
public class InjectionExceptionUtils
- extends java.lang.Object
|
Method Summary |
static void |
throwAmbiguousResolutionException(java.util.Set<javax.enterprise.inject.spi.Bean<?>> beans)
|
static void |
throwAmbiguousResolutionException(java.util.Set<javax.enterprise.inject.spi.Bean<?>> beans,
java.lang.Class type,
javax.enterprise.inject.spi.InjectionPoint injectionPoint,
java.lang.annotation.Annotation... qualifiers)
|
static void |
throwAmbiguousResolutionExceptionForBeanName(java.util.Set<javax.enterprise.inject.spi.Bean<?>> beans,
java.lang.String beanName)
|
static void |
throwBeanNotFoundException(java.lang.Class type,
java.lang.annotation.Annotation... qualifiers)
|
static void |
throwUnproxyableResolutionException(ViolationMessageBuilder violationMessage)
|
static void |
throwUnsatisfiedResolutionException(java.lang.Class type,
javax.enterprise.inject.spi.InjectionPoint injectionPoint,
java.lang.annotation.Annotation... qualifiers)
|
static void |
throwUnsatisfiedResolutionException(java.lang.String message,
java.lang.reflect.Method producerMethod)
|
static void |
throwUnsatisfiedResolutionException(java.lang.reflect.Type type,
java.lang.reflect.Method producerMethod,
java.lang.annotation.Annotation... qualifiers)
|
|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
InjectionExceptionUtils
public InjectionExceptionUtils()
throwUnproxyableResolutionException
public static void throwUnproxyableResolutionException(ViolationMessageBuilder violationMessage)
throwBeanNotFoundException
public static void throwBeanNotFoundException(java.lang.Class type,
java.lang.annotation.Annotation... qualifiers)
throwUnsatisfiedResolutionException
public static void throwUnsatisfiedResolutionException(java.lang.String message,
java.lang.reflect.Method producerMethod)
throwUnsatisfiedResolutionException
public static void throwUnsatisfiedResolutionException(java.lang.reflect.Type type,
java.lang.reflect.Method producerMethod,
java.lang.annotation.Annotation... qualifiers)
throwUnsatisfiedResolutionException
public static void throwUnsatisfiedResolutionException(java.lang.Class type,
javax.enterprise.inject.spi.InjectionPoint injectionPoint,
java.lang.annotation.Annotation... qualifiers)
throwAmbiguousResolutionExceptionForBeanName
public static void throwAmbiguousResolutionExceptionForBeanName(java.util.Set<javax.enterprise.inject.spi.Bean<?>> beans,
java.lang.String beanName)
throwAmbiguousResolutionException
public static void throwAmbiguousResolutionException(java.util.Set<javax.enterprise.inject.spi.Bean<?>> beans)
throwAmbiguousResolutionException
public static void throwAmbiguousResolutionException(java.util.Set<javax.enterprise.inject.spi.Bean<?>> beans,
java.lang.Class type,
javax.enterprise.inject.spi.InjectionPoint injectionPoint,
java.lang.annotation.Annotation... qualifiers)
Copyright © 2008-2011 The Apache Software Foundation. All Rights Reserved.